Solution

Solution

To move beyond traditional training formats, the organization introduced a structured development experience through the Eubrics platform focused on real-world application and continuous skill reinforcement.

Learning Built Around Real Workplace Challenges

Participants progressed through curated modules focused on analytical problem-solving, decision-making frameworks, design thinking, and bias awareness. The learning content reflected real workplace challenges employees regularly encounter.

Habit-Based Learning That Reinforces Analytical Thinking

The program introduced structured habit cards designed to encourage analytical thinking in daily work situations. For example, employees practiced asking “So what?” repeatedly to uncover deeper root causes and develop more systematic approaches to solving problems.

Learning Applied in Job Moments

Participants were encouraged to apply concepts directly to real workplace situations such as operational problem analysis, process improvement discussions, and conflict resolution. This helped bridge the gap between theoretical learning and practical application.

Continuous Manager Reinforcement

Managers supported the learning journey by encouraging application of analytical frameworks and providing feedback based on real workplace scenarios. This helped reinforce new behaviors and sustain engagement throughout the program.

Together, these elements helped shift analytical learning from classroom-style instruction to practical capability development embedded within everyday work.
